Future Vehicles Part I This is a study of composite structures and new aesthetic formations using artificial intelligence. The purpose is to envision new means of transportation using the current and developing methods of drone technology. New aircraft design and land transportation is taking on new paths using cameras, satellites, and AI for self-driving and navigation. With this new fusion of diverse arrangements, engineered configurations for maneuvers and accelerated speeds are altering chassis to enhance potentials and create diverse aesthetics compositions.
Land vehicles and super car design is also able to have larger or more compact spatial arrangements due to the self-driving capabilities. This ability of self-navigation allows for relaxed seating when traveling at high speeds. There is even potential for high-speed robotic vehicles, robotics vehicles for diverse forms of construction, racing, and military expertise. The newly aided imagination and visualization of AI is influencing new visions based on current paradigms.
Aircraft and drones are also taking on new forms and aesthetics shifts ranging from stealth configurations to more exuberant forms of expression. The current study is in drone, helicopter, and single aircraft bikes. The aesthetics composed by artificial intelligence is unique as it generates impressions of functional components and aerodynamic bodies, shells, and composites. These new interpretations as impressions and configurations aid in the stylization of form and performance. By AI providing this capability to designers, new visions and prototypes emerge for the future.

The series of photographic manipulations are a desire to re-imagine city and tectonic landscapes through kaleidoscopic filters to manifest a new logic of cityscapes. Building mass, light, shadow, and landscape trajectories are transformed by mirror effects to create another experience of interpretation. Cities that fold, float, bundle, or become vertical horizons bring an imaginative and tectonic shift from the ordinary. This shift from ordinary readings of the familiar help organize a manifestation of latent potentials in symmetry, perspective, and cinematic image. Although these elements have been explored in cinema, an alternative series of photographic stills can allude to future sequencing of events through the tectonic reading of the image. This affects the material quality, light reflection, and redirects street elements as architectural notation. The sky and artificial light merge as a gradient effect of spectacle and dreamscape orchestration.
